Output 249668f3fb111fffdc9ca12a24a31c37961d226ab38de737e61ab0dddd5e4b6e:0

value
14679865
script pubkey
OP_0 OP_PUSHBYTES_20 3cab804c6c95e1b9f415b9fd7125a81444eab857
address
bc1q8j4cqnrvjhsmnaq4h87hzfdgz3zw4wzhyzuxlr
transaction
249668f3fb111fffdc9ca12a24a31c37961d226ab38de737e61ab0dddd5e4b6e
confirmations
7243
spent
true